WWE applied to trademark the terms Persia Pirotta, Trick Williams, Dante Chen, Tony D’Angelo and Gunnar Harland on September 7th with the United States Patent and Trademark Office (USPTO).

The Persia Pirotta name, as revealed on Tuesday’s WWE NXT episode is for the former Steph de Lander, however the other four names are currently unassigned.

The filing for all trademarks note that they are for the following, “G & S: Entertainment services, namely, wrestling exhibitions and performances by a professional wrestler and entertainer rendered live and through broadcast media including television and radio, and via the internet or commercial online service; providing wrestling news and information via a global computer network; providing information in the fields of sports and entertainment via an online community portal; providing a website in the field of sports entertainment information; fan club services, namely, organizing sporting events in the field of wrestling for wrestling fan club members; organizing social entertainment events for entertainment purposes for wrestling fan club members; providing online newsletters in the fields of sports entertainment; online journals, namely blogs, in the field of sports entertainment.”
